Work at Thomson Reuters
Barbara Lindsey has served as the Senior Human Resources & Employee Relations Manager at Thomson Reuters since 2006. In this role, she focuses on diversity and inclusion within talent development and team building. She acts as an HR Partner for the Global Print organization, which encompasses print manufacturing and sales. Lindsey is also responsible for coaching and training on the investigative process as an employee relations investigator for Thomson Reuters U.S.
